​As parents we did everything we could. We come from good families, we sent our son to good yeshivas. We consulted with doctors, therapists and rebbeim. We went to shiurim and parenting classes. But when it became obvious to us that we could not help our son lead a life that was meaningful to him, when there was a real disconnect in his yiddishkeit, we turned to Rabbi Gluck. Rabbi Gluck and his team at Areivim work with the entire person with acceptance, kindness, patience and firmness as required.  The families invite him for shabbosim and take interest in his life. They share with him their experiences and challenges. He now thinks about his future and speaks about wanting to one day mentor others, to be a part of the Areivim community long term. We are grateful that Hashem guided us to Rabbi Gluck and have hope that our son will continue to grow under his care.

Grateful Parents

“In today’s world, all of us take care to insure our cars, our homes and our health. However, when a family, or child, is in crisis, Areivim is the insurance policy for our community. No matter how much discomfort or complexity, Areivim will step up to the plate, even in the middle of the night. It has a staff of licensed professionals at their beck and call, to assist with direct interventions. In cases that require outside consultation, a call is placed to a professional, and appropriate referrals are made. Areivim does not stop at the end of the crisis. It provides the aftercare necessary to keep things going well. We all pay for our insurance policies. It’s time to lend a hand to Areivim, our community insurance policy.”
 
Ronen Hizami, MD

I became aware of Areivim for girls, a few weeks ago,when I was desperately networking for an eighteen year old girl,from a severely dysfunctional home.As a Flatbush resident for many years ,I know a lot of people who are involved in all types of chessed.I could not find ONE place for Sarah,due to her age and emotional problems,that were able to take her in for more than a day or two.I finally connected with Rabbi Gluck,and within minutes of speaking to him ,I felt relieved that somebody,somewhere, understood what Sarah needed.and was able to provide a practical solution.

The very next day I had sarah packed up , and on the way to Pomona,NY.

Sarah is not an easy case,and needs a tremendous amount of help.Rabbi gluck and Miriam Devorah are working tirelessly to connect sarah with therapists,doctors, as well as driving her to shiurim daily.They are in tune with every aspect both in gashmius and ruchniyus.There is no other program like this that exists to my knowledge.A safe haven for jewish girls that do not fit into any category ,and are not enrolled in school.A place where a girl ,who has not had much joy in her life,called me on the fourth night of Chanukah ,to tell me she just had the most amazing experience doing paint night.A place where she has counselors to speak to,and most importantly ,a place that she feels safe.
​
It is vital for all the lost  Jewish  teenage girls out there ,that don't fit into any particular mold ,to have a safe haven called Areivim exist.

​With much appreciation,
Lisa E

​The Yeshiva World:
"Reb Shmuel Kaminetzky clearly declared that Areivim is a community organization serving a community need. Accordingly, even those fortunate families who have never required Areivim’s services are responsible to support its work. “There is no difference,” the Rosh Hayeshiva pointed out, “between supporting Areivim and supporting Tomchei Shabbos and Hatzoloh”. “Saving our teens at risk,” he continued, “is to be recognized and given the same privileges and support as other organizations that involve themselves with Hatzolas Nefoshos, that of saving a person’s life.” While one can hope to not have to call upon such organizations for assistance, these community organizations still require the universal support of the communities they serve."
